How to Choose the Right Faraday Bag for Your Solar Generator

Choosing the right Faraday bag for your solar generator requires careful consideration of several factors to ensure adequate protection against electromagnetic pulses (EMP), coronal mass ejections (CME), and other threats. Here’s a breakdown of the key features to evaluate:

Shielding Effectiveness & Certification

The primary purpose of a Faraday bag is to shield your valuable electronics. Look for bags that are certified to meet military standards like MIL-STD 188-125 and IEEE 299-2006. Certification indicates the bag has been independently tested and proven to provide a specified level of shielding. A higher shielding level means greater protection, but also potentially a higher cost. Many bags claim EMP protection; however, certified shielding offers verifiable assurance. Bags utilizing triple-layer shielding (often TitanRF Faraday Fabric or similar) generally offer superior protection compared to single or double-layer designs.

Capacity & Dimensions

Solar generators vary significantly in size. Measure your generator’s dimensions (length, width, and height) before you buy. Faraday bags are often listed with internal dimensions, but remember to account for cables and accessories. An extra-large capacity bag (e.g., 30″L x 24″W x 24″H or larger) is preferable if you also want to protect charging cables, solar panels, or other related equipment in the same bag. Consider whether the bag folds down to a manageable size for storage when not in use.

Construction & Durability

The environment your Faraday bag will be stored in matters. Look for durable materials like ballistic nylon to resist tears, punctures, and water damage. Dual seam construction improves shielding performance and overall bag integrity. A reinforced bottom (often with a polypropylene plate) provides structure and support, especially important for heavier generators. The closure mechanism is also crucial; a secure double-roll and Velcro closure provides a tighter seal against electromagnetic threats compared to simple zippers.

Additional Features

  • RF Signal Blocking: Most Faraday bags block a wide range of wireless signals (WiFi, Bluetooth, 5G, GPS, RFID). This prevents unwanted tracking or remote access.
  • Pockets & Organization: Some bags include shielded or unshielded pockets for storing smaller items like phones, keys, or identification.
  • MOLLE Webbing: This allows you to attach additional pouches or accessories for customized organization.
  • Portability: Consider features like shoulder straps or handles for easier transport.
  • Origin: Some users prefer bags manufactured in the USA for quality control and security reasons.

FAQs

What does a Faraday bag do for a solar generator?

A Faraday bag protects your solar generator from electromagnetic pulses (EMP) and coronal mass ejections (CME) which can damage sensitive electronic components. It does this by blocking electromagnetic fields, preventing them from reaching and disrupting the generator’s internal circuitry.

What certifications should I look for in a Faraday bag?

Look for Faraday bags certified to meet military standards like MIL-STD 188-125 and IEEE 299-2006. These certifications verify the bag’s shielding effectiveness has been independently tested and meets specified protection levels.

How do I know if my solar generator will fit in a Faraday bag?

Always measure your solar generator’s dimensions (length, width, and height) before purchasing a bag. Check the bag’s internal dimensions listed by the manufacturer and allow extra space for cables and accessories.

What materials are best for a durable Faraday bag?

Durable materials like ballistic nylon are ideal for Faraday bags as they resist tears and punctures. Features like dual seam construction and a reinforced bottom add to the bag’s longevity and shielding integrity.
